Sounds fairly typical of a failing push-wire connection at a receptacle.
Best to at a minimum remove each device and change it from push-wire
connections to screw terminal connections. If the current devices are
$0.50 specials, I'd recommend buying the bulk packs of the "spec grade"
or "commercial grade" receptacles that run ~$2 and replace the devices
as well, again using the screw terminals or the screw clamp option on
some of the better devices. The push-wire connections are nothing but
trouble.
